PART ONE: DEFINITIONS
This Agreement contains certain words and terms which, for the purposes
of this Policy, have a specic meaning. The following “Denitions” apply to
the words and terms used in your Agreement and have the following stated
meaning:
“Agreement and/or Policy” means and/or refers to this Vehicle Extended
Warranty Service Agreement.
“Authorized Repair Facility” means and/or refers to one of Global’s Preferred
Repair Centres or a Licenced Repair Facility pre-approved by Global.
“Claim” means and/or refers to all covered costs of mechanical breakdown
and/or failure at time of repair visit.
“Commercial Purposes” means and/or refers to any vehicle used for route
service, repair or service, job site activities, rental, shuttle, landscaping, taxi,
livery, limousine, heavy delivery, courier, public hire, eet use, snow removal,
towing, road repair, construction, hauling farming, ranching, mining, forestry,
ambulance, police, emergency service, civil service, driving school, off-road
use, racing, or competitive driving as deemed solely by Global Warranty.
“Covered Parts and/or Benets” means and/or refers to the parts and/or
benets described and listed in PART THREE of this Agreement.
“Covered Vehicle” means and/or refers to your vehicle described in this
Agreement.
“Dealer” means and/or refers to a fully provincially licenced seller of
automotive, recreational vehicle, or power sports in the province in which the
seller conducts business.
“Deductible” means and/or refers to the rst monetary portion of the vehicle
repair costs due to mechanical breakdown and/or failure of a covered part
under the Agreement.
“Exclusions” means and/or refers to parts/services/benets/conditions not
covered in the Agreement.
“Fee” means and/or refers to the total sum payable by you through the Dealer
to Global for this Agreement and shall include ALL applicable surcharges,
options and taxes.
“Global” means and/or refers to Global Warranty™ or Global Warranty
Corporation where the owner/lessee resides in the Yukon, Northwest and/
or Nunavut Territories, the Provinces of Manitoba, Ontario, New Brunswick,
Nova Scotia, Prince Edward Island or Newfoundland or Global Warranty (West
Coast) Corporation where the owner/lessee resides in the Provinces of British
Columbia, Alberta or Saskatchewan.
“Light Commercial Purposes” means and/or refers to any vehicle up
to a 1,000 kg/1 ton size (max. 5,500 lb load capacity ) used for any other
Commercial Purpose that does not fall under the “Commercial Purposes”
denition as deemed by Global Warranty.
“Limits of Liability” means and/or refers to the maximum limits of any coverage or
benet of your Agreement, and shall include all applicable taxes.
“Maintenance Obligations” means and/or refers to PART FOUR, clause 4.1.
“Manufacturer Warranty” means and/or refers to the full factory warranty or
the original factory powertrain warranty provided by the manufacturer of the
covered vehicle.
“Mechanical Breakdown/Failure” means and/or refers to the inability of a
covered part to perform the function for which it was originally designed under
normal service.
“Original In-Service Date” means and/or refers to the date the factory brand
new vehicle rst went into service by the original owner.
“Reasonable Cost” means and/or refers to charges to repair or replace covered
parts including labour at prevailing labour rates at a Licenced Repair Facility and
according to the Current Industry Labour Guide (Global uses Snap-On Shopkey)
using new, rebuilt, or parts of like kind and quality, which may, from time to time,
include serviceable Used parts.
“Repair or Repairs” means and/or refers to the xing or replacement of
covered parts relevant to your covered vehicle.
“Selling Dealer” means and/or refers to the Licenced Vehicle Dealership or
Leasing Company where you purchased this Agreement.
“Term” means and\or refers to the length of time and/or kilometers selected
by you on this Agreement.
“Wear and Tear” means and/or refers to the gradual reduction of operating
performance due to normal usage of a covered part.
“Wholesale Value” means and/or refers to the actual cash value as indicated in
the current Canadian Black Book at the time of your repair visit.
“You, Your” means and/or refers to the applicant (owner, lessee or transferee
of the vehicle) in this Agreement.
“Zero Deductible” means and refers to the waiver of the monetary deductible
if you have purchased this option under this agreement.
PART TWO: COVERAGE SECTION
2.1 In return for the payment of a fee by yourself through the Dealer to Global
Warranty to purchase this Agreement, and:
• provided that all statements made by you and your Dealer in this Agreement
are correct, and
• provided you have complied with all Terms and Conditions contained in this
Agreement and the vehicle, subject to all limitations and exclusions
Global agrees to pay the reasonable costs for authorized repairs or replacement
of covered parts which cause a mechanical breakdown and/or failure.
2.2 You shall indicate in the applicable space on the face of this Agreement
the selected Warranty term and options which you desire:
1 Star: “POWERTRAIN DRIVE” coverage as listed in PART THREE, clauses
3.1 to 3.11.
2 Star: “ADVANTAGE DRVIE” coverage as listed in PART THREE, clauses
3.1 to 3.15.
3 Star: “MAXIMUM DRIVE” coverage as listed in PART THREE, clauses 3.1
to 3.18.
4 Star: “ULTIMATE DRIVE” coverage as listed in PART THREE, clauses 3.1
to 3.27.
“ULTIMATE FACTORY TOP UP” coverage as listed in PART THREE,
clauses 3.10 to 3.27.
2.3(a) Coverage for Ultimate 1 Star through to 4 Star programs shall begin
on the date of sale or lease of your vehicle at the then current odometer
reading, and shall end when your covered vehicle has travelled the stipulated
kilometers or when the stipulated time period has ended indicated in this
Agreement, whichever occurs rst.
(b) Coverage for Ultimate Factory Top Up program shall start from the Original
In Service Date when the odometer reading was zero (0), and shall end
when your covered vehicle has travelled the stipulated kilometers or when
the stipulated time period has ended indicated in this Agreement, whichever
occurs rst, provided that the Manufacturer’s Full or Powertrain Warranty is in
effect at time of sale or lease.
(c) Ultimate 1 Star through 4 Star programs can be Deferred at the time of sale
or lease of your vehicle to start when the Manufacturer’s Powertrain Warranty
expires (which shall not exceed 160,000 kilometres on all 1 and 2 Year Terms
and which shall not exceed 120,000 kilometres on all 3 and 4 Year Terms.)
either by date or kilometers, whichever occurs rst.
2.4 Your Agreement shall carry a maximum limit of liability, which shall
not exceed the Wholesale Value of your vehicle at the time of a covered
breakdown/failure. With respect to each individual claim under your
Agreement, Global’s maximum liability shall be as indicated by you on the
face of your Agreement or the Wholesale Value whichever is the lesser.
2.5 In the event of a covered mechanical breakdown/failure, on Ultimate 1
and 2 Star programs, you shall pay a Deductible fee of the rst $100 (one
hundred) for each repair visit and the rst $150 (one hundred and fty) on
Ultimate 3, 4 Star programs and the Ultimate Factory Top Up program. You
shall not pay a Deductible for Towing, Trip Interruption, or if you have selected
the Zero Deductible option.
PART THREE: COVERED PARTS AND BENEFITS
ULTIMATE 1 STAR “POWERTRAIN DRIVE” coverage includes: Parts 3.1
to 3.11 inclusive.*
3.1 ENGINE ALL internally lubricated parts; engine block, cylinder heads,
intake manifolds & plenums, exhaust manifolds, timing belt, cover, oil pan,
valve covers, harmonic balancer & pulley, engine mounts, engine torque
struts, dip stick & tube, oil pressure sending unit, temperature sending unit,
water pump, starter/solenoid, alternator/regulator & engine wiring harness.
Excludes high pressure oil pump.
3.2 TRANSMISSION
a) Automatic ALL internally lubricated parts: case, torque converter, vacuum
modulator, oil pan, ex plate, dip stick & tube & transmission mounts,
transmission cooler and lines, shift lever sub assembly & transmission wiring
harness.
b) Standard ALL internally lubricated parts: case, ywheel, ring gear & mounts,
Excludes: Clutch & all related components, slave cylinder, pressure plate,
clutch bearing, external linkages & shifter.
3.3 DIFFERENTIAL
a) Front Wheel Drive Vehicles (transaxle) ALL internally lubricated parts:
case, housing, cover, mounts & viscous coupler.
b) Rear Wheel Drive Vehicles (differential) ALL internally lubricated parts:
case, housing, cover, mounts & viscous coupler.
3.4 TRANSFER CASE (4X4 & AWD) ALL internally lubricated parts: case,
housing, electronic & vacuum engagement components, cover & mounts.
3.5 AUXILIARY DIFFERENTIAL ALL internally lubricated parts: case,
housing, locking hubs, cover, mounts & viscous coupler.
3.6 TURBOCHARGER ALL internal parts: housing, waste gate controller, inter
cooler, hard lines & bearings. {Turbo engines must use turbo-rated oil}
3.7 SUPERCHARGER ALL internal parts: housing, compressor, clutch, pulley,
bearings, by-pass valve, intercooler & coolant pump.
3.8 TOWING (for mechanical failure) Reimbursement shall be made to you up
to a maximum of $50 (fty) per occurrence for towing expenses incurred due
to a mechanical failure and/or breakdown covered in your Agreement. A valid
towing receipt including a valid odometer reading must be submitted.
3.9 TRIP INTERRUPTION Reimbursement shall be made up to $150 (one
hundred and fty) maximum for the term of the Agreement chosen with a $50
(fty) maximum per day for lodging, meals, bus or taxi, if you are more than 150
(one hundred and fty) kilometers away from home (one way) and a Licensed
Repair Facility cannot provide same day/emergency service covered under
your Agreement. (Valid receipts must be provided)
3.10 SEALS AND GASKETS ALL Seals/Gaskets used within the listed parts.
3.11 WEAR AND TEAR ALL listed part failures caused by Wear and Tear.
2 STAR “ADVANTAGE DRIVE ” coverage includes: Parts 3.1 to 3.15
inclusive.*
3.12 DIAGNOSTICS In the event of a covered claim, diagnostics shall be covered
at Global’s sole discretion, excluding the rst hour. {Pre-approval required}
3.13 DRIVELINE PLUS Drive shafts, hanger bearings, axle shafts, CV joints
& boots, & universal joints.
3.14 BRAKING SYSTEM Master cylinder, assist booster, proportioning valves,
wheel cylinders, backing plates/return springs, front/rear calipers, hard lines/
ttings, brake linkage, cables & ex lines.
3.15 ELECTRICAL SYSTEM Ignition coil, windshield wiper motors & washer
pumps, heater motor & fan, electronic ignition module (excluding computer
system), & horn assembly.
3 STAR “MAXIMUM DRIVE” coverage includes: Parts 3.1 to 3.18 inclusive:*
3.16 AIR CONDITIONING (Front & Auxiliary) Compressor, clutch assembly
& pulley, condenser, evaporator, accumulator & receiver dryer, expansion
valve, orice tube, idler pulley & bearings, POA valve, high/low pressure
cut off switches, pressure cycling switches & temperature/climate control
module(s) A/C hard lines, belt tensioner, oil & refrigerant (with covered repair),
& refrigerant lines.
3.17 FUEL AND INJECTION SYSTEMS Fuel pumps, injection & distribution
pumps, fuel tank & sending unit, fuel injectors & rails, fuel hard lines, pressure
regulators, & diesel vacuum pump.
3.18 STEERING SYSTEMS Rack & pinion, power steering pump & pulley,
uid reservoir & steering gear, inner & outer tie rod ends & bellows, main &
intermediate shafts, pitman arms, idler arms, centre link, steering knuckle
(spindle), king pins & bushings, cooler & hard lines, control valve, phase
control unit, power steering hoses, rear steering shafts & couplings, relays &
sensors, steering dampener, stepper motor, & tilt steering mechanism.
4 STAR “ULTIMATE DRIVE” coverage includes: Parts 3.1 to 3.27 inclusive:*
3.19 HEATING & COOLING Radiators, radiator fan motor, fan motor blades,
heater core, fan clutch assembly, heater control valve, coolant recovery unit,
thermostat, & fan shroud.
3.20 SUSPENSION SYSTEM Upper/lower control arms, upper/lower ball
joints, control arm shafts, stabilizer shafts, linkage & bushings, torsion bar &
mounts, wheel bearings, control module, mode selector, rear control arms,
links & bushings, rear spindle, rear sway bar, links, mounts & bushings.
3.21 ELECTRONIC HI – TECH Electronic ABS & TCS including: brake control
module, exciter rings, pump motor/hydraulic unit, relays, accumulators,
pressure modulator valve assembly; electronic transmission controller, body
control module (BCM), fuel ignition computer control modules, cruise control
servo, transducer & cable, digital & analog dash instrumentation, electronic
load leveling compressor motor, lines & limiter valve, anti-theft module, idle air
control, isolation dump valve, image processor, data communication module,
& distance module(s).
3.22 SENSORS & SWITCHES Cam sensors, crank angle sensor, knock
sensor, wheel speed sensors, oxygen sensors, fuel level sensor, height
sensors, spark detonation sensors, rear defrost switch, stop lamp switch, turn
signal switch, wiper switch, multi-function switch, headlight switch, ignition
switch, cruise switches, power tailgate switches, heater & A/C blower switch,
obstacle sensor, distance sensor, & radar sensor.
